Course details
• Shona Legal Drafting and Document Review
• Contract Law in Shona
• Family Law and Inheritance in Shona
• Criminal Law and Procedure in Shona
• Land Law and Property Rights in Shona
• Legal Research and Citation in Shona Legal Sources
• Cross-Cultural Legal Communication in Shona Contexts
• Indigenous Legal Systems and their Interface with Modern Law in Zimbabwe
• Ethical Considerations for Legal Advisors in Shona-speaking Communities
Career path
Career Role (Legal Shona Advisor) | Description |
---|---|
Legal Translator (Shona-English) | Translates legal documents, ensuring accuracy and cultural sensitivity for UK-based legal firms. High demand for bilingual legal professionals. |
Legal Interpreter (Shona) | Interprets legal proceedings and client communications involving Shona speakers. Crucial role in ensuring fair legal representation. |
Paralegal (Shona Language Skills) | Supports solicitors by undertaking legal research, drafting documents, and client communication in Shona and English. Growing need for multilingual paralegals. |
Legal Consultant (Shona Expertise) | Provides expert advice on Shona-related legal matters to UK-based clients and organisations. A niche but increasingly valuable skillset. |
